I just wanted to say that I felt bad for all those poor people standing in line for a dole whip outside of the tiki room turnstyle today. When I walked by there were at least 20 people in line outside and only one person ordering from the inside of the Tiki room area. If only they knew that they could have waited in a shorter line. I guess I could have told some of them but I didn't want to give away our "secret". :)
 
I think people automatically assume that only those who are waiting to see the Tiki Room can order from there...which may or may not be true. However, the line there is a lot shorter, especially during summer when it gets really hot.
